Title
Attacking decision of underwater multiple targets by using Analytic Network Process (ANP)

Abstract
Analytic network process (ANP) is used in under-water multi-target attacking logic and decision (UMALD), which is the key to settle multi-target attacking problem of underwater vehicle. According to the characteristics of the inter-effects among factors in UMALD, the method of UMALD by using ANP is researched. The index set of multi-target attacking decision and the ANP model of UMALD is established. The optimized multi-target attacking decision is achieved via computation of supermatrix. Practical application indicates that the ANP method is a preferred method for UMALD.
